Established
in 1951, IOM is the leading inter-governmental organization in the field of
migration and works closely with governmental, intergovernmental and
non-governmental partners. IOM is dedicated to promoting humane and orderly
migration for the benefit of all. It does so by providing services and advice
to governments and migrants.

Context:
Under
the overall supervision of the Chief of Mission and under the direct supervision
of the Head of Migration Health Assessment Centre (MHAC)/ Migration Health
Physician Officer as well as coordination with the Senior Nurse the incumbent
will be responsible and accountable for all administrative tasks in IOM
Migration Health Department S/he will also be the liaison focal point for
Migration Health Department with other departments in IOM Rwanda
Core
Functions / Responsibilities:
  1. Receive,
    register and distribute all correspondence/mail coming in and out of the
    Migration Health Assessment Centre (MHAC).
  2. Operate
    the switchboard, welcome/help out visitors to MHAC and usher them as
    required.
  3. Assist
    in filing and managing the Migration Health Department (MHD) document
    archive and ensuring documents are filed in systematic order with ease for
    retrieval.
  4. Issuing
    and recording reference numbers of all correspondence from MHAC
  5. Prepare
    correspondence to respond to enquiries in respect to relevant matters of
    the MHAC.
  6. Assist
    the Head of MHAC administratively in establishing, regulating and
    maintaining health assessment activities at the MHAC Rwanda
  7. Serve
    as the focal point for IOM Rwanda Migration Health Department for
    procurement and stock requisition of office supplies and equipment as well
    as maintaining inventory of the same.
  8. Coordinate
    MHAC refurbishment, regular maintenance and security-related issues with
    other relevant units in the mission.
  9. Serve
    as a custodian of all medical related agreements/service contracts in
    coordination with procurement unit.
  10. Assist
    in preparing purchase requisition forms, payment summaries and payment
    requests for medical service provider invoices in close coordination with
    the senior nurse before approval by Head of MHAC.
  11. Liaise
    with the Finance unit on payments of medical service provider invoices.
  12. In
    co-ordination with the Finance unit ensure correct allocation of budget
    lines (WBS) to all medical related expenses, participate in budget making
    process by collecting relevant statistics required for such a process as
    well assist in budget/financial monitoring.
  13. Assist
    the Senior Nurse in preparation of Canadian Warrant cost sheets related to
    health assessments of Canada-bound migrants from Rwanda for timely
    submission to Operations Department and inclusion on their Canadian
    Warrants
  14. In
    coordination with HR receive and distribute staff contracts, time sheets,
    and other relevant communications as well as assist in tracking of annual
    leave (AL) planning in Migration Health Department, and update the data
    base of ALs and Duty Travels (TDYs)
  15. In
    coordination with the Senior Nurse and the Operations unit assist in
    logistical preparations and execution for transportation of migrants to
    and from MHAC.
  16. Coordinate
    with the transport unit of the mission for transportation needs of MHD
    staff
  17. Assist
    with the coordination of medical staff travel within the country and out
    of the country.
  18. In
    coordination with the Mission’s Office Assistant assist with facilitation
    of accommodation, airport pick up, entry visa follow ups for MHD staff on
    TDY in Rwanda.
19.
Perform any other related duties as assigned.
